English: Sampler (USA), 1825
Description
English: Inside a scrolling floral vine border, a rural landscape with a large house, weeping willow trees, a shepherd with a flock of sheep, cows, ducks, a beehive, children playing and a man and woman strolling. Above the house is a large eagle with a banner reading "E Pluribus Unum," flanked by two cartouches with inscriptions.
